It seems that one Australian caff thinks that romance is on the cards when coffee is around and they have started a rather unusual coffee-payment initiative to make their point.
As reported in various online sources of late, the Metro St. James Caff in Hyde Park in Sydney has come up with a scheme which has caught the attention of many a romantic coffee-drinker.
What is this scheme?
Between the hours of 9am and 11am in June, bring your lover to the Metro St James caff and pay for your coffee with a kiss.
Yes, that’s right: Pay With A Kiss.
Perhaps some of you are recoiling at this suggestion.
What?
They want me to kiss the barista or other members of staff?!!
No, that’s not the deal.
The cafe Pay With A Kiss campaign simply requires you to kiss your loved one in payment for your coffee.
Of course, there is something else in it for the Metro St James Caff they get talked about.
This article has been written about them and their offer has been discussed at length.
It seems that everyone is happy with this arrangement assuming you don’t mind a little public smooch for your coffee.
